Predrag Ostojić (22 February 1938 — 5 July 1996) was a Yugoslav chess player. Born in Kraljevo , he won the Yugoslav Chess Championship in 1968 and 1971. John Washington Baird (February 22, 1852 – 1923) [1] was a minor American chess master , who played in a number of American and international chess tournaments between 1880 and 1906. Eugene Delmar (September 12, 1841, New York – February 22, 1909, New York), was one of the leading United States chess masters of the 19th century and the four-time New York State champion in 1890, 1891, 1895 and 1897. Edith Elina Helen (Winter-Wood) Baird (22 February 1859 – 1 February 1924) was a chess composer who in her day was the most prolific composer of chess problems in the world.
